Working Principle
The double-stage welded hydraulic cylinders operate on the principle of fluid power, utilizing the force of hydraulic fluid to generate motion. These cylinders play a vital role in transforming fluid energy into mechanical force.

Design Considerations and Selection Criteria
When choosing these hydraulic cylinders, factors such as force requirements, environmental conditions, installation methods, and compatibility with other hydraulic components must be taken into account for optimal performance.
Sealing and Lubrication
Proper sealing and lubrication are essential for the efficient operation of double-stage welded hydraulic cylinders. Using high-quality seals and regular maintenance ensures longevity and reliability.
